微服务环境下通信及访问技术的研究

来源 :华北电力大学(北京) | 被引量 : 0次 | 上传用户:zs83315
下载到本地 , 更方便阅读
声明 : 本文档内容版权归属内容提供方 , 如果您对本文有版权争议 , 可与客服联系进行内容授权或下架
论文部分内容阅读
在如今的互联网时代,技术飞速发展更新,应用系统不断扩大规模,软件架构从单一的垂直架构慢慢演化到分布式服务架构。微服务架构即是一种分布式架构,具有去中心化、松耦合、扩展灵活等特点,如今已经被广泛应用于国内外互联网企业。在微服务环境下,服务调用量随业务增长快速增加,服务间的通信需要经受高并发和高可用的考验。要保证微服务化后的系统正常运行,就需要一套稳定高效的通信框架支持。本文在研究微服务通信相关技术的基础上,通过对公司业务系统的实际需求进行调研,设计并实现了一个微服务通信框架。本通信框架主要由三个模块组成:基于Netty设计改进的用于底层网络传输的基础通信模块;能够对传输消息进行描述和规范,以及提供序列化和反序列化能力的私有协议模块、用于底层通信能力之上,具体私有协议之下,连接通信能力和私有协议的中间层协议框架模块。本文基于软件工程的思想和方法,结合公司具体业务需求,使用用例图对系统作出需求分析,运用类图和流程图展示基础通信模块、私有协议栈模块以及协议框架模块的详细设计,并基于以上分析实现了通信框架。最后通过功能性和非功能性测试,验证了本框架的功能。本通信框架自正式上线使用以来,根据公司实际运行结果表明,公司上游业务系统整体稳定性和运行效率有了较大的提升,业务响应时间明显缩短。同时,运维成本也显著下降。
其他文献
斜拉索护套是斜拉索的重要组成部分,在长时间的使用过程中,护套容易发生老化,出现裂纹,失去对钢绞线的保护作用。而加成型室温硫化硅橡胶是一种具有优异的耐老化性能的高分子
本文通过研究企业制订产品标准及其产品市场营销绩效之间的关系,在国内外已有研究文献的基础上,搜集国内外相关行业产品标准化工作动态及成果,对标近年来积极参与国际标准制订的我国企业中上市公司的经营数据,以D公司系列产品的生命周期分析入手,评价其系列产品的标准化发展水平,结合产品市场开发各阶段及营销绩效指标,运用营销管理4Ps和4Cs等相关理论来论证制订产品标准的行为对营销绩效的影响。根据D公司制订产品标
背景 2018年最新人群死亡原因数据分析显示肿瘤和缺血性心脏病为全球范围内人群死亡原因的前两位。这两种疾病有着相似的好发人群(老年人)和共同的危险因素(吸烟等)。伴随我国人口老龄化发展,诊断技术的提升以及人群健康意识的增强,在临床上诊断肺癌合并冠心病的患者越来越多。如何对这类患者采取最佳治疗方式成为一个不可回避的问题。非小细胞肺癌患者在肺癌患者中占绝大比例,对于早中期(I—II期及部分可切除III
随着新一代移动通信的研究发展,移动通信系统对信息速率、时延、连接数以及可靠性等方面都提出了新的要求,而大规模多输入多输出(Massive Multiple-input Multiple-output,Massive MIMO)已经纳入5G标准并成为下一代无线通信专网的关键技术,从而受到学术界和工业界的广泛关注。本文在大规模MIMO系统下,先是研究了SDMA预编码技术,对比和分析了几种常见的预编码技
有效市场假说是传统金融研究的基础,但是不论从理论研究层面还是从经验层面来看,现实中的股票市场的投资者具有非常严重的非理性行为。市场存在非有效性的表现非常突出,这就
随着新一轮电力体制改革的不断推进,我国复杂的电力体制现状与交易环境对电力市场的高效、稳定运行提出了较高要求。对电力市场运行情况进行定期评估有助于掌握其整体运行状况与趋势,对未来电力市场的可持续发展有重要意义。本文基于国内外的电力市场及风险预警研究的分析,为了有效评估电力市场当前的运行状况,创新性地提出了“电力市场运行健康度”的概念,用来衡量当前电力市场的运行是否安全、高效和可持续。进而确定了适合我
溴酸盐是一种对人体有潜在致癌性的稳定物质,常温下具有高溶解性和稳定性,常规工艺很难将其从水中去除。作为一种对人体健康存在潜在威胁的常见消毒副产物,溴酸盐成为许多学
研究目的采用基于体素的形态学分析(voxel based morphometry,VBM)并结合Kullback–Leibler(KL)散度构建轻度认知障碍(mild cognitive impairment,MCI)患者个体脑结构网络,利用图论的分析方法比较正常老龄受试者(NC)、轻度认知功能障碍进展为阿尔兹海默症患者(MCI-to-AD converter,cMCI)以及未进展患者(MCI-t
本文主要解决深空探测卫星自主导航相关问题,这可使得卫星能够不依靠于地面设备实现自主定位。本文主要依靠天体信号来设计导航算法,并通过数值仿真验证其可行性。本文首先对
“三北”地区风能资源丰富,为充分利用风能资源,满足该地区供电和供热需求,一般由火电、风电和热电联产机组联合完成供电和供热任务。由于风电的反调峰性和热电联产机组的“以热定电”运行方式,导致电网调峰能力不足,造成了严重的弃风问题。为此,本文提出在热电联产系统中安装电锅炉解耦“以热定电”约束,同时在用户侧采取需求响应措施,提升风电消纳能力。主要工作及成果如下:为改善风电和热电联产联合系统中的“风热冲突”